The complaint i have about the improved slavers compound in the slums is the constantly spawning assassin that gives no experience that keeps appearing even after you've finished a major battle. I loved the battle against the big boss of the slavers (sorry forgot his name) when you enter the compound via the sewers but i just find it really frustrating when after i beat that battle and i'm healing up my party and then suddenly my protagonist gets backstabbed then poisoned from no where. To me thats just unfair after you finished a hard satisfying fight and the fact that when you kill him he grants you no experience at all just adds to the frustration.

This is one aspect of the mod i would like removed because i mean this mod is about creating satisfying, challenging and enjoyable scenarios which it has done so far. But this to me as a player this aspect is just cheap and frustrating.

Had you cleared the entire area, the assassins would have stopped spawning. The point is that you should be quick and move to the other section of the building after winning the first battle against Haegan. Of course, it's still possible to do some healings and casting some spells before moving to the other part of the building, but dealing with those assassins will be the price of the delay.

The fact that killing those assassins doesn't give xp is intentional; otherwise, it would turn to an xp-exploit possibility. The in-game justification is that you gain more xp for completing the entire quest and a portion of the extra xp is because of the existence of those extra assassins. And you find a letter with Haegan (written by slaver lords) in which it is stated that assassins are sent to help them as extra reinforcement for the ship building.
